NetscootShared/Common/DomainTypes.ps1

# Typed domain model (3.0). Real .NET DTO classes for every result/report object netscoot emits,
# replacing the former `[pscustomobject]@{ PSTypeName = 'Netscoot.X'; ... }` property bags. A real
# type fixes the property-order fragility of pscustomobject + PSTypeName (the historical scrambled-
# order bug) and gives callers a concrete [Netscoot.X] to type-check and tab-complete against.
#
# Defined via Add-Type (compiled once into the AppDomain) rather than a PowerShell `class`: a `class`
# is only resolvable as a type literal within its own module, but these types are constructed across
# the sibling engine modules (Core/Native/Unity). Same proven pattern as PathInputTransform. Public
# FIELDS (not properties) keep the C# terse and match the old property-bag semantics; PowerShell's
# `[Netscoot.X]@{ ... }` hashtable construction and `New-Object -Property` both populate them.
#
# 5.1 constraint: this compiles under Windows PowerShell 5.1's older C# too, so no records, no
# init-only setters, no nullable reference types - plain classes, public fields, and Nullable<bool>.
#
# Netscoot.Format.ps1xml already keys its views on these exact type names, so a real object of the
# same name inherits the existing table/list views with no XML change. Netscoot.JournalEntry is
# deliberately NOT here: it is a JSON-serialized on-disk record (lowercase fields, round-tripped
# through ConvertTo/ConvertFrom-Json), so it stays a pscustomobject. The guard makes a re-import
# (-Force) a no-op.

if (-not ('Netscoot.MoveResult' -as [type])) {
    Add-Type -TypeDefinition @'
using System;
 
namespace Netscoot
{
    // ---- Move results: FLAT classes, NOT a base + derived hierarchy. PowerShell enumerates a
    // derived type's own fields before the inherited base fields, which would scramble the
    // documented "uniform base shape (Engine/Source/Destination/Performed/SkippedCount) first, then
    // engine-specific extras in written order" contract. Declaring all fields in one class fixes the
    // enumeration order deterministically. Source/Destination are ABSOLUTE paths.
